Key takeaways

Alendronate (Fosamax) and raloxifene (Evista) are both used to treat osteoporosis, but they work differently and have different uses. Alendronate (Fosamax) is a bisphosphonate that slows bone breakdown and is available in both generic and brand forms. It can be taken daily or weekly and is also used to treat Paget's disease. Raloxifene (Evista), on the other hand, is a selective estrogen receptor modulator (SERM) that acts like estrogen in bones to prevent bone loss. It is also available as a brand-name and generic medication. It is taken once daily and also helps lower the risk of invasive breast cancer in postmenopausal women. Alendronate (Fosamax) can cause stomach issues and serious jaw problems, while raloxifene (Evista) can lead to blood clots and hot flashes. Additionally, raloxifene (Evista) is not recommended for women who haven't gone through menopause or have a history of blood clots.

Summary for Fosamax

Prescription only

Alendronate sodium (Fosamax) is a bisphosphonate that prevents and treats osteoporosis. It works by slowing the breakdown of bones so that the body has a chance to build up more bone; this strengthens bones and lowers the risk of fractures. Alendronate (Fosamax) is taken by mouth, either daily or weekly dosing, depending on your dose. In addition to the tablet, it's also available as an oral solution and a dissolvable tablet (brand name Binosto). Some common side effects of alendronate (Fosamax) can include stomach pain, heartburn, and bone or muscle pain.

Pros and Cons for Fosamax

Pros

Cons

  • Can't lie down for 30 minutes after you take it
  • Must take on empty stomach, can't eat for 30 minutes after a dose
  • Can cause serious jaw problems and severe muscle or joint pain
  • Has many stomach-related side effects

Common Side Effects for Fosamax

  • Stomach pain (up to 7%)
  • Muscle, bone, and joint pain (up to 4%)
  • Heartburn or indigestion (up to 4%)
  • Nausea (up to 4%)
  • Passing gas (up to 4%, more common with daily dose)

Warnings for Fosamax

  • Irritation and ulcers of the stomach and esophagus
  • Lower calcium levels
  • Muscle Pain
  • Jaw bone problems
  • Leg bone fractures
  • Not recommended in people with serious kidney problems

Summary for Evista

Prescription only

Raloxifene (Evista) is used to treat osteoporosis (bone loss) and lower the risk of breast cancer in women who've gone through menopause. This medication belongs to the drug class known as selective estrogen receptor modulators (SERMs). Raloxifene (Evista) is a tablet that's taken once a day. Side effects can include hot flashes, headaches, and joint pain.

Indications for Evista

  • Osteoporosis in women who've gone through menopause (postmenopausal)
  • Lower the risk of invasive breast cancer in postmenopausal women who are at high risk for breast cancer or who have osteoporosis

Pros and Cons for Evista

Pros

Cons

  • Not a first-choice option for osteoporosis
  • Has some serious risks, such as blood clots
  • Not approved for preventing breast cancer in women who haven't gone through menopause yet or who have a history of breast cancer
  • Not approved for treating breast cancer

Common Side Effects for Evista

  • Joint pain (16%)
  • Flu-like symptoms (14%)
  • Hot flashes (10%)
  • Bronchitis (10%)
  • Runny nose (10%)
  • Cough (9%)
  • Headache (9%)
  • Nausea (8%)
  • Sinus infection (8%)
  • Leg cramps (7%)
  • Diarrhea (7%)
  • Swelling in the arms or legs (5%)

Warnings for Evista

  • Higher risk for blood clots and stroke
  • High triglyceride levels
  • Continue to monitor for breast cancer
  • Interaction with warfarin (Coumadin)
